What do you mean by Automation?

Automation means using technology and machines to do tasks with as little human involvement as possible. The main goal is to make processes more efficient by reducing manual work. In different industries, like manufacturing or information technology, automation uses control systems such as computers or robots to handle tasks that people used to do.

Automation covers a wide range of tasks, from simple and repetitive ones to more complex operations. For instance, in manufacturing, it might involve robots putting together products or systems controlling machinery. In information technology, automation includes using scripts and programming to make routine tasks, monitor systems, and analyze data happen automatically.

A big advantage of automation is that it improves accuracy and consistency while reducing mistakes that can happen when people are involved. It also makes things faster, speeding up processes and cutting down the time needed to finish tasks.

Automation isn’t just for one industry; it’s used in healthcare, finance, transportation, and more. In healthcare, automated systems help with things like diagnostics and patient care. In finance, automated algorithms handle transactions and figure out the best investment strategies.

What is Automation Testing?

Automation testing is a way of checking computer programs using special tools and scripts. The main goal is to make testing faster and cover more things by automating tasks that are usually done by people and take a lot of time.

In automation testing, we create scripts that pretend to be users interacting with the computer program, like clicking buttons, typing information, or moving through different parts of the program. These scripts then run automatically, doing the same tests quickly and over and over again. This is especially helpful for checking if new changes to the program don’t cause problems with how it worked before.

Automation testing has some good points, like being faster, covering more parts of the program, and working on different computer setups. It also helps avoid mistakes that people might make when doing tests by hand and finds problems in the program early on.

There are tools we use for automation testing, such as Selenium, Appium, JUnit, and TestNG. Even though automation testing is useful, we need to be careful about which tests to automate and keep updating the scripts as the program changes.
